2. Adjust Video Settings

Another way to enhance video quality is by adjusting the video settings. Before recording a video, go to ‘Settings’ > ‘Camera’ > ‘Record Video.’ Here, you can choose a higher resolution, such as 4K or 1080p, depending on your iPhone model. Higher resolutions result in better video quality, but they also consume more storage space.

5. Use a Video Enhancement App

There are several video enhancement apps available on the App Store that can help improve the quality of your videos. These apps offer various features, such as color correction, brightness adjustment, and noise reduction. Some popular video enhancement apps include VSCO, Adobe Premiere Rush, and iMovie.

To use a video enhancement app, follow these steps:

1. Download and install the chosen video enhancement app on your iPhone.
2. Import the video you want to enhance.
3. Apply the desired effects and adjustments.
4. Save the enhanced video to your iPhone.
